講義概要

The lecture is focused on the guided wave theory and its application to the design of guided wave circuit in microwave, millimeter-wave and optical regime. Topics included are electromagnetic waves in waveguides, dispersion in an optical fiber, coupled mode theory, electromagnetic waves in a periodical structure, scattering matrix representation, eigen excitation, and the design of some guided wave circuits.

講義計画

1.Introduction to waveguide
2.Transmission line
3.Waveguide composed of conductor (coaxial line, micro-strip line, and metallic hollow waveguide)
4.Dielectric waveguide
5.Guided wave in an optical fiber (eigen mode and dispersion)
6.Coupled mode equation
7.Guided waves in periodic structures
8.Scattering matrix
9.Eigen excitation and eigen value
10.Coupled waveguide (directional coupler)
11.Resonators, filter and MUX/DEMUX
12.Nonreciprocal circuits (isolators and circulators)
